Getting TO/AROUND: Over-night German trains are still a wonderfully civilised way to travel. German engineering means smoothe rails, and a good (and cheap) night's sleep. Dresden has a number of overnight trains to places like Frankfurt, Zurich, Munich, Stuttgart and Dortmund. Note that not all trains run every day.
